Longmont, situated at the base of the Rocky Mountains with views of Longs Peak, combines historic charm with contemporary living. Founded in 1871 as Colorado's first planned community, the city features a distinctive grid-pattern layout. Located 34 miles north of Denver and 15 miles northeast of Boulder, Longmont offers apartment living with average one-bedroom rents around $1,624.
The city features outdoor recreation opportunities, local breweries including Left Hand Brewing Company and Oskar Blues Brewery, and a growing technology sector with employers like Seagate Technology and a Federal Aviation Administration facility. Main Street includes local businesses, dining options, and a seasonal farmers market. Transportation options include RTD bus service connecting to Denver and Boulder, while designated bike lanes throughout the city support alternative commuting choices.

The average rent in Longmont, CO is $1,649.
The average rent for a studio apartment in Longmont, CO is $1,405.
The average rent for a 1 bedroom apartment in Longmont, CO is $1,649.
The average rent for a 2 bedroom apartment in Longmont, CO is $1,949.
The average rent for a 3 bedroom apartment in Longmont, CO is $2,408.
